Green Up Clean Up

Commodore Sloat holds usually holds three Green Up Clean Up days. The first is usually held the weekend before school starts in August, to spiff up the school and help the teachers get their classrooms spic and span. Families weed, sweep, pick up trash, water plants, dust in classrooms, tune up computers. You name it.

The other two Green Up Clean Ups are held during the school year. They're not only a great way to beautify the school, but also a good way to tackle big projects or repairs that require many hands; for instance, last year the art class painted new wall hangings for the auditorium, and at the last Green Up Clean Up, a group of parents installed them.

This year, we'll combine our Community Breakfast with one of the Green Up Clean Up days, so families can come and enjoy a good breakfast together, and then spend a couple of hours working together afterwards.
